Levenshtein distance function can be used to measure distance between the strings. Smaller distance will mean that string 1 is closer to string 2. This function can be used to implement “fuzzy” text search in mySQL where you can search for records and order by levenshtein distance in ascending order. In this case the closest matches more. Levenshtein function for MySQL. GitHub Gist: instantly share code, notes, and snippets. 19/03/2015 · Levenshtein distance function for Doctrine and MySQL A tiny Doctrine extension for the Levenshtein distance algorithm to be used directly in DQL. The LEVENSHTEINs1, s2 function returns the number of add, replace and delete operations needed to transform one string into another. The function given for levenshtein <= 1 above is not right — it gives incorrect results for e.g., “bed” and “bid”. I modified the “MySQL Levenshtein distance query” given above, in the first answer, to accept a “limit” that will speed it up a little.
27/08/2017 · General Levenshtein algorithm and k-bounded Levenshtein distance in linear time and constant space. Implementation in C as UDFs for MySQL 🐬 and MariaDB ᶘ ᵒᴥᵒᶅ. Levenshtein distance for MySQL. Tagged levenshtein, mysql Languages sql. Levenshtein distance for MySQL: DELIMITER $$ CREATE FUNCTION levenshtein s1 VARCHAR255, s2 VARCHAR255 RETURNS INT DETERMINISTIC BEGIN DECLARE s1_len, s2_len, i, j, c, c_temp, cost INT. Clone via HTTPS Clone with Git or checkout with SVN using the repository’s web address. 05/01/2015 · String Comparisons in SQL: Edit Distance and the Levenshtein algorithm Sometimes you need to know how similar words are, rather than whether they are identical. To get a general measure of similarity is tricky, impossible probably, because similarity is so strongly determined by culture. Levenshtein distance in T-SQL. Ask Question Asked 10 years,. I implemented the standard Levenshtein edit distance function in TSQL with several optimizations that improves the speed over the other versions I'm aware of. correcting spelling mistakes in a column based on another table in mysql.
COmment implémenter le calcul de la distance de Levenshtein en mySQL. cette page explique comment exécuter une requête mySQL qui prend en considération la distance entre deux mots. Cette page présente l'implémentation d'un fonction SQL de calcul de la distance de Levenshtein et son utilisation sur un exemple simple. Levenshtein-SQL implements the Levenshtein distance. It's string metric for measuring the amount of difference between two sequences - vyper/levenshtein-sql.
23/11/2015 · The Levenshtein Distance, as discussed in my last post, is a way to measure how far two strings are located from each other. There are several T-SQL implementations of this functionality, as well as many compiled versions. In addition, the MDS library in SQL Server has a Similarity function which. Come aggiungere la funzione levenshtein in mysql? user-defined-functions levenshtein-distance 4 il web cercapersone collegato in questione è morto.
If you are asking whether MySQL already has a function that will calculate a levenshtein-distance, I'm pretty sure that the answer is no. You can check the MySQL manual yourself to be sure. Using a maximum allowed distance puts an upper bound on the search time. The search can be stopped as soon as the minimum Levenshtein distance between prefixes of the strings exceeds the maximum allowed distance. Deletion, insertion, and replacement of characters can be assigned different weights. The usual choice is to set all three weights to 1.
27/08/2017 · G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together. MySQL SOUNDEX will perform the "fuzzy" search for me. I then calculate the Levenshtein distance between the search term and the actual name found by the SOUNDEX search. This will give me a score on how close my results are to the search string. How to create a spell check enabled MySQL query by leveraging SOUNDEX and Levenshtein Distance algorithms June 13, 2019 by joe0 Recently I came across a situation where I needed to perform the MySQL search in such way, that it would account for typos in user search queries. La funzione fornita per levenshtein <= 1 sopra non è corretta - fornisce risultati errati per es. "Letto" e "offerta". Ho modificato la "query di distanza MySQL Levenshtein" sopra riportata, nella prima risposta, per accettare un "limite" che ne velocizzerebbe un po '. MySQL ~ 0.0050s -> PHP Levenshtein ~ 1.300s vs. MySQL Levenshtein > = 5.000s -> PHP ~ 0.250s Ci sono anche molte altre opzioni per l'ottimizzazione dei motori di ricerca, ma se vuoi usare Levenshtein devi solo essere consapevole dei dati che gestirai e delle latenze che desideri.
MySQL Levenshtein distance algorithm. GitHub Gist: instantly share code, notes, and snippets. Fuzzy Fulltext Search with Mysql. Feb 05, 2014 Mysql PHP Search. I just was thinking about Fuzzy Search and why it isn't possible in mysql. Sure there is SOUNDEX in Mysql, but that's not what I want. I want search results from the Levenshtein distance. But Mysql didn't has such a function. Levenshtein distance，中文名为最小编辑距离，其目的是找出两个字符串之间需要改动多少个字符后变成一致。该算法使用了动态规划的算法策略，该问题具备最优子结构，最小编辑距离包含子最小编辑距离，有下列的公式。. Let mysql calculate levenshtein-distance: View as plain text: Hi, I have a nice little code snippet in pseudocode, which calculates the levenshtein-distance between 2 words. Is it possible to implement that code in mysql like in "select word1,word2 from myTable order by dist.
The levenshtein function returns the Levenshtein distance between two strings. The Levenshtein distance is the number of characters you have to replace, insert or delete to transform string1 into string2. By default, PHP gives each operation replace, insert, and delete equal weight. Levenshtein-MySQL-UDF by juanmirocks - General Levenshtein algorithm and k-bounded Levenshtein distance in linear time and constant space. Implementation in C as UDFs for MySQL.
Incoraggiare L'arte Della Parete
Piano Cottura A Induzione Bialetti
Quanto Sono 37 Settimane In Mesi
Mlb 1927 New York Yankees Season
Dyson V10 Noel Leeming
Che Cosa Fa Scaricare Una Donna Ogni Giorno
Albero Di Natale Floccato Prince
Stazione Base Dp750 Dect
Piede Quadrato Medio Di 1 Camera Da Letto
Il Modo Migliore Per Friggere La Bistecca In Padella
Risultati Iit Jee 2010
Data Di Rilascio Z4
I Migliori 40 Accordi
Ufficiale Di Pattuglia Universale Alleato
Il Miglior Conto Di Risparmio 2018
Sedia Buttafuori Rosa
Vantaggi Della Lampada Al Cristallo Di Quarzo
Bambini Hip Hop Dance
House Of Cb Abito In Raso Rosso
Tavolino Albero Di Natale
Posizioni Di Maiali E Giovenche
3500 Usd To Nok
Problemi Con Parole Semplici
Pasta Choux Vegan
Romanzo Di Scott Turow
Durata Ammortamento Miglioramento Inquilino
Scarpe Da Basket Blu Scuro
Dream World Resort Spa
A Game Of Thrones Stagione 1
Poster Andy Warhol Tutto È Carino
Aspirapolvere Senza Sacchetto Con Il Miglior Rapporto Qualità-prezzo
Auto Rc A Due Tempi
Maglione Baby Patagonia
G Star Cody Midge Skinny
Regali Di Primo Compleanno Tradizionali
Migliori Titoli Di Penny Dannati
Chips Ahoy Sandwich Cookies
2004 Dodge Ram 1500 Straight Pipe
1861 Confederate 50 Dollar Bill